On April 11, 2017, the Polk Arts Alliance, along with the Imperial Symphony Orchestra, presented the 4th Annual Polk County Artist Hall of Fame 2017 Award to Beth Mason. Known as “Mother Music” for her gracious musical influence on several generations of Lakelanders, Beth Mason is a long-time champion of Polk County’s…
